Jamaica’s broadcasting regulator has banned music and TV broadcasts deemed to glorify or promote criminal activity, violence, drug use, scamming and weapons. “Art imitates life, and the music is coming from what is happening in Jamaica for real,” said Stephen McGregor, a Jamaican Grammy Award-winning music producer and singer. The broadcasting commission declined to respond to AP’s request for comment on criticisms, and did not immediately detail the consequences of a violation. Other Jamaican artists such as Rvssian, NotNice, and Romeich have all come out on social media slamming the directive. Rather, McGregor said, it’s a way to scapegoat artists for larger state failures to address endemic problems and discontent.
